TheatreWorks Silicon Valley announced Golden Globe and Emmy Award-winning actor Mariska Hargitay will perform in a benefit presentation of the solo show Every Brilliant Thing to kick off TheatreWorks’ 23rd Annual New Works Festival. Hargitay just concluded her Broadway engagement in the show written by Duncan Macmillan with Jonny Donahoe.
There will be three performances of Every Brilliant Thing, August 7-8 at the Lucie Stern Theatre. As on Broadway, the TheatreWorks Silicon Valley performances will be co-directed by Macmillan and Jeremy Herrin.
Proceeds will benefit TheatreWorks and Joyful Heart Foundation, an organization founded by Hargitay that supports survivors of sexual assault, domestic violence, and child abuse, which has a local San Francisco Bay Area Committee.
TheatreWorks Silicon Valley’s New Works Festival gathers nationally and internationally renowned artists in Palo Alto to unveil new plays and musicals in progress. This year’s festival will also include Come From Away composers Irene Sankoff and David Hein’s new musical Vienna, a new twist on the Little Red Riding Hood story fusing traditional Mexican folk music and Mestizo folklore called Roja written by Jaime Lozano and Tommy Newman, and more.
